WebJan 24, 2024 · While 4G networks use large cellular towers to create cells, 5G uses a type of technology called “small-cell” base stations. These base stations are discreet and installed on existing pieces of infrastructure, primarily utility poles, allowing more dense coverage. 5G has been rapidly gaining momentum since research began in the early 2010s.
